VCI Wealth Management's Q4 2023 Portfolio in Review
Q4 2023 is the first quarter with a 13F filing on record for VCI Wealth Management, which disclosed 107 positions worth $164M. Its ten largest holdings account for 41% of the portfolio.
Its largest position is Schwab International Equity ETF: 806,280 shares worth $14.9M.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 6.1% of assets, followed by Financials and Healthcare.
